
活动:桔子数据-爆款香港服务器,CTG+CN2高速带宽、快速稳定、平均延迟10+ms 速度快,免备案,每月仅需19元!! 点击查看

注册页面数据库JSP代码编写指南
一、引言
在进行网站开发时,注册页面的数据库交互是非常关键的一环。本文将指导你如何使用JSP(Java Server Pages)编写注册页面的数据库代码。我们将分为几个部分详细解释,确保你能顺利实现这一功能。同时,本文将推荐桔子数据作为服务器购买的选择。
二、数据库准备
首先,你需要在服务器上安装并配置好数据库,例如MySQL或Oracle等。确保数据库能够正常运行并接受连接请求。在数据库中创建一个用于存储用户信息的表,包括用户名、密码、邮箱等字段。
三、JSP页面设计
注册页面的JSP设计应该简洁明了,方便用户输入信息。包括用户名、密码、确认密码、邮箱等输入框,以及一个注册按钮。在设计时,要注重用户体验,确保页面加载速度快,界面友好。
四、数据库连接与交互
在JSP页面中,使用Java代码与数据库进行交互。通过JDBC(Java Database Connectivity)连接数据库,使用SQL语句执行插入操作。当用户点击注册按钮时,将用户输入的信息插入到数据库中。以下是一个简单的示例代码:
<%@ page import="java.sql.*" %>
<%
String username = request.getParameter("username"); // 获取用户输入的用户名
String password = request.getParameter("password"); // 获取用户输入的密码
// 其他字段的获取方式类似
// 连接数据库并执行插入操作
Connection conn = null;
PreparedStatement stmt = null;
try {
Class.forName("com.mysql.jdbc.Driver"); // 加载驱动
con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/yourdatabase", "username", "password"); // 连接数据库
String sql = "INSERT INTO users(username, password, email) VALUES(?, ?, ?)"; // SQL语句
stmt = conn.prepareStatement(sql); // 准备语句
stmt.setString(1, username); // 设置参数
stmt.setString(2, password); // 设置参数
stmt.setString(3, email); // 设置参数
stmt.executeUpdate(); // 执行插入操作
} catch (Exception e) { // 异常处理 } finally { // 关闭连接和语句 }
%>
五、服务器推荐:桔子数据
在进行服务器购买时,桔子数据是一个值得推荐的选择。桔子数据提供高质量的服务器和专业的服务,能够满足你的需求并确保网站的正常运行。同时,桔子数据的价格合理,适合各种规模的网站。 以上内容均为原创,不涉及任何中国法律禁止的内容,如赌博、诈骗、色情、毒品等。希望这篇文章能帮助你完成注册页面的数据库JSP代码编写,并选择适合的服务器。